-----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 On 04/27/2012 09:14 AM, Jean Delvare wrote:
Hi Jeff,
On Thursday 26 April 2012 07:25:15 pm Jeff Mahoney wrote:
I've disabled many drivers that can only be used on embedded hardware. While I don't doubt that there are users out there playing with Linux on embedded hardware - I do doubt that they're using an openSUSE-built kernel RPM. The disabled modules include voltage regulators, multifunction devices that are typically found on SoCs, IIO sensor drivers, SPI drivers, and drivers only used on Intel Medfield or Moorestown.
I2C_INTEL_MID would be a candidate too then?
Yes indeed. After a bit more digging I found some others as well. Also disabled: CONFIG_SFI MTD_NAND_DENALI SERIAL_MRST_MAX3110 DRM_GMA600 SPI_DW_MID_DMA APDS9802ALS CONFIG_IWM could probably be disabled as well, but the description just says "typically found on Moorestown". Does anyone happen to know if these devices exist as standalone SD cards that can be used elsewhere? Is SPI also limited to embedded devices? It seems like that's the case. That results in the following options turning off: CONFIG_AD525X_DPOT_SPI CONFIG_CAN_MCP251X CONFIG_EEPROM_93XX46 CONFIG_EEPROM_AT25 CONFIG_ENC28J60 CONFIG_EZX_PCAP CONFIG_GPIO_74X164 CONFIG_GPIO_MAX7301 CONFIG_GPIO_MC33880 CONFIG_INPUT_AD714X_SPI CONFIG_INPUT_ADXL34X_SPI CONFIG_INPUT_PCAP CONFIG_KS8851 CONFIG_LCD_AMS369FG06 CONFIG_LCD_ILI9320 CONFIG_LCD_L4F00242T03 CONFIG_LCD_LD9040 CONFIG_LCD_LMS283GF05 CONFIG_LCD_LTV350QV CONFIG_LCD_S6E63M0 CONFIG_LCD_TDO24M CONFIG_LCD_VGG2432A4 CONFIG_LEDS_DAC124S085 CONFIG_LIBERTAS_SPI CONFIG_M25PXX_USE_FAST_READ CONFIG_MICREL_KS8995MA CONFIG_MMC_SPI CONFIG_MTD_DATAFLASH CONFIG_MTD_DATAFLASH_OTP CONFIG_MTD_DATAFLASH_WRITE_VERIFY CONFIG_MTD_M25P80 CONFIG_MTD_SST25L CONFIG_NET_VENDOR_MICROCHIP CONFIG_OF_SPI CONFIG_P54_SPI CONFIG_RTC_DRV_DS1305 CONFIG_RTC_DRV_DS1390 CONFIG_RTC_DRV_DS3234 CONFIG_RTC_DRV_M41T93 CONFIG_RTC_DRV_M41T94 CONFIG_RTC_DRV_MAX6902 CONFIG_RTC_DRV_PCAP CONFIG_RTC_DRV_PCF2123 CONFIG_RTC_DRV_R9701 CONFIG_RTC_DRV_RS5C348 CONFIG_SENSORS_AD7314 CONFIG_SENSORS_ADCXX CONFIG_SENSORS_ADS7871 CONFIG_SENSORS_LIS3_SPI CONFIG_SENSORS_LM70 CONFIG_SENSORS_MAX1111 CONFIG_SERIAL_IFX6X60 CONFIG_SERIAL_MAX3107 CONFIG_SND_SPI CONFIG_SPI CONFIG_SPI_ALTERA CONFIG_SPI_BITBANG CONFIG_SPI_BUTTERFLY CONFIG_SPI_DEBUG CONFIG_SPI_DESIGNWARE CONFIG_SPI_DW_MMIO CONFIG_SPI_DW_PCI CONFIG_SPI_GPIO CONFIG_SPI_LM70_LLP CONFIG_SPI_MASTER CONFIG_SPI_MPC52xx CONFIG_SPI_OC_TINY CONFIG_SPI_PXA2XX CONFIG_SPI_PXA2XX_PCI CONFIG_SPI_SPIDEV CONFIG_SPI_TLE62X0 CONFIG_SPI_TOPCLIFF_PCH CONFIG_SPI_XILINX CONFIG_TI_DAC7512 CONFIG_TOUCHSCREEN_AD7877 CONFIG_TOUCHSCREEN_AD7879_SPI CONFIG_TOUCHSCREEN_ADS7846 CONFIG_TOUCHSCREEN_CYTTSP_SPI CONFIG_TOUCHSCREEN_PCAP CONFIG_TOUCHSCREEN_TSC2005 CONFIG_WL1251_SPI CONFIG_WL12XX_SPI - -Jeff - -- Jeff Mahoney SUSE Labs -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.19 (GNU/Linux) Comment: Using GnuPG with Mozilla - http://enigmail.mozdev.org/ iQIcBAEBAgAGBQJPmqfvAAoJEB57S2MheeWyaAcP/RqZsG7UiJD6Sc8r+ZHmtyI/ GSrLkEhwJazR7dxIGoMTmlSDQcFDiHmwwAKz4NrXeMyIuzhXs7LTdSccd8xvfZDj RJEHM303cO3xVXx52ud87WEY5pYmw3jibCYYYSTiKN2OTmKjfsjnkEsnB3nabxth mcfb3wnpkJ7I7Ackavlxzq8Qax98aDNBjL3haOcIlsbwjacuj99weqQFd84BNcOD UF5c6rv0XmvrXoYHwo0jEg+NUH02W89u/wEMXjv+UyppelpNGiVGAY5LQMwNga4u 1Gan+8M6KO2Mvx5B9fiCWbSNXTKG9163Bw7Z8wRSERA0N6U10IPVsGUDhJs9IRlm SnesC4UTSnZ5XNDVq74Rz3WOXQbKhpcO74peKqEAK7VhR7QsnbfmP5qVG/N6njI9 NbES1Udil+5ld1IadtAgiI3G2kSqDXRFCYPvPp9UzmhFeMKAhSiMzbNuJOKLAbKd aUKcj8LXa0tvpUQVUyzZfQC2PqMPREaUtXBh+I4I+7/nBq36Y/fcIaiflZAAspKx nUBbGRTOlJMEjRN9t9BHJKXcNV8bh373upn+U1eNm59mlN3N47RSKna1BVzq4mru 4ZH0YyJdYiYxpgLSUvCTbrwWyNwUTRBs83pJPE0xF254cN/KCP9HPrc431PaAUQP pPmcq292D5Nj+DVqtC39 =20s1 -----END PGP SIGNATURE----- -- To unsubscribe, e-mail: opensuse-kernel+unsubscribe@opensuse.org To contact the owner, e-mail: opensuse-kernel+owner@opensuse.org